Trust fund claims
Asbestos was once a hazardous substance that was used in many industries to make products. However, asbestos exposure led to numerous health issues for people employed in these industries. To help compensate the victims, several companies have set up trust funds to pay compensation. Making a claim for this fund is complicated and requires the help of a seasoned Boston mesothelioma lawyer.
Asbestos lawyers are able to assist clients in filing claims for access to asbestos trust funds and to ensure they do not miss any deadlines that are crucial to meet. Lawyers can also help navigate relevant laws and statutes which could impact the outcome of the case, and negotiate with the trust fund to secure the most lucrative payout on behalf of the client.
A victim must satisfy all the requirements of each trust fund to be able to apply for an asbestos trust claim. This includes a formal diagnosis of an illness that is related to asbestos and medical records proving the causal link between exposure to asbestos and the illness. Lawyers will also collect evidence to prove the amount of exposure and duration of exposure.
Trust funds are created by Chapter 11 bankruptcy. This process allows businesses to reorganize and avoid lawsuits while reorganizing their finances. The funds are managed by trustees who decide how much they should pay anyone who is able to file a claim. The trustees must ensure that they have enough funds to cover all legitimate claims, Asbestos Claims Lawyers and have enough to pay for future payments.
Certain asbestos trusts offer speedy review processes for those who have a specific diagnosis, such as mesothelioma or lung cancer. However, these aren't always available. Certain trusts don't pay out the full amount, but they pay a portion.
Unlike a lawsuit, a trust fund claim is viewed by a bankruptcy administrator and not a jury or judge. This makes it more difficult to settle disputes about the amount that a claimant must be compensated.
